CapivaraOS HERD Community 1.0.0 is here
The CapivaraOS server edition has landed: headless Fedora 44, hardened by default and shipping Cockpit. Installer ISO and cloud image, free and production-ready.

All three CapivaraOS distros reach public beta
Marsh (KDE Plasma), Pup (Xfce) and Snout (GNOME) now have public ISOs to download. All three debut the project's new visual identity and ship with Fedora's updates already applied to the image.
